Buy Embroidered Sarees Online: Loved Styles and Types
Embroidery sarees online come in varied colours and styles, like Gotta patti and Kashida. While you can find different types of designer embroidery silk sarees on our platform, below are some of the most popular styles.
Kantha Sarees
Hailing from the culturally rich land of Bengal, Kantha work depicts a traditional form of work in its hand-stitched embroidery. These embroidered silk sarees often render folk themes or animal and floral motifs. The artistry on these sarees is a reflection of a vast culture and is a perfect pick for all your festive occasions.
Phulkari Sarees
The word “Phulkari” translates to flower work, and these hand-embroidered silk sarees originated in Punjab. Each piece displays threadwork with vibrant hues and mostly features floral patterns. Reflecting the rich culture of Punjab, each saree is crafted with embroidery that is done by hand.
Zardosi Sarees
When you want to buy embroidered sarees online, you can never go wrong with Zardosi sarees. These types of sarees are usually known for their heavy embroidery. They are crafted by using gold and silver threads. For a more embellished look, the zari is often paired with beads and pearls. Due to their heavy work and embellishment, these sarees are the perfect choice for weddings, festivals, and grand occasions.
Chikankari Sarees
When you hear the word Chikankari, the first place that comes to mind is Lucknow. The land of the Nawabs, Lucknow, is mostly popular for its food and Chikankari. Chikankari sarees display hand embroidery on materials like cotton and silk. What makes these sarees stand out is their delicate white work on a white saree base. These sarees also feature unique floral patterns made by using various stitching methods.
How to Choose the Perfect Embroidery Sarees Online?
Due to several options and platforms available online, it might get confusing to choose authentic embroidery sarees online. So, here are some factors you can consider when you buy embroidered sarees online.
Fabric
Embroidery best suits fabrics that are light-weight and flowy. Therefore, silk, chiffon, and cotton are perfect for crafting embroidery sarees. Because of their smooth surface, these materials are perfect for embellished work and fine embroidery.
Type of Embroidery
While embroidered silk sarees feature various types of embroidery styles, each has its own history and importance. If you are looking for a saree for festivals and weddings, choose a saree that features zardosi work. On the contrary, handwork like chikankari and kantha are more suitable for regular wear or casual occasions.
Motifs and Patterns
You must choose the motif and patterns according to the occasion. While sarees that feature larger motifs are more suited for traditional looks, and sarees with intricate and smaller motifs create a more versatile and modern look perfect for casual occasions.
